JEECG3.6.X--附件設計備忘錄

附件基類表

附件父表(其他附件表需繼承該表)(TSAttachment)

這裏是指,需要建立自己帶有自己特殊屬性的附件表(一般來說,只做基本上傳的話,不需要獨立做繼承)

附件業務表

實際業務表,與附件無關,只是在回寫的時候搽寫相關數據

附件關係表

連接業務表與基類表之間關係的表(cgUploadEntity)

 

文件上載時:

public AjaxJson saveFiles(HttpServletRequest request, HttpServletResponse response, *****Entity *****Entity)

其中 entity 爲 附件關係表

調用

systemService.uploadFile(uploadFile)時,將附件信息寫入 TSAttachment,關係信息寫入 cgUploadEntity

然後把返回值回傳

回傳對象的 id 爲 關係表的 ID 也是 附件基類表 的附件ID

此ID 應作爲 附件業務表的附件 ID

然後通過

cgUploadService.writeBack方法,將附件業務表的附件ID更新進業務表中 完成所有操作

 

 

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章